I went and saw my GP yesterday and had a bit of a scare - I did a blood test on Wednesday morning, and then went back to see my GP on Friday and we arranged for me to go see an obstetrician at the end of the month etc.

I went back on Saturday to pick up a referral, and she had the results of the blood test (which had been misplaced on Friday), and she told me that my HCG level was quite low for the dates I'd given her, and she wanted me to go and get tested again. At which point I started panicking (as you do). She explained that it could just be that I wasn't as far along as I thought I was or it could be that I just had lower hormone levels, as some people do.

She put a rush job on the results and called me yesterday afternoon and told me that my HCG levels were rising as expected, so not to worry, but to go again on Tuesday morning for another blood test just to check they are still rising as expected.

I've also been booked in for a dating scan in a couple of weeks, just to check on the dates as well.

I've stopped freaking out now, but yesterday was a bit rough!!
